A young mage, bound by a prophecy, must confront a resurgent demon in the heart of an ancient city, only to discover that the lines between friend and foe are blurred by a century-old betrayal.

The sun dipped below the horizon, casting a golden glow over the remnants of the ancient city of Eldoria. The once-thriving metropolis now lay in ruins, its grand structures reduced to piles of stone and broken tiles. Yet, in the depths of the ruins, there was a pulsating energy that seemed to defy the passage of time.

In a small, dimly lit room within the city's heart, a young mage named Kael stood before a dusty, ancient tome. His fingers traced the worn-out pages, his eyes fixated on a single passage etched in ancient runes. The room was filled with the scent of aged parchment and the faint hum of magical energy.

"This is it," Kael whispered to himself. "The Demon's Resurrection. A prophecy foretold in the very stones of this city. I must find the Demon's Heart, the source of its power, and destroy it before it can bring about the end of the world."

Just then, the door creaked open, and an old woman with eyes like storm clouds entered the room. Her name was Elara, a wise sage who had spent her life studying the ancient lore of Eldoria.

"You have found the book," she said, her voice as dry as the desert wind. "But know this, Kael. The path you are about to tread is fraught with danger, and many will seek to stop you."

Kael nodded, his resolve unwavering. "I will not fail. For Eldoria, for the world."

Elara stepped closer, her eyes narrowing. "Remember, Kael, the Demon's Heart is not the only danger you will face. The ancient city is filled with secrets, and some may seek to use you for their own gain."

Days turned into weeks as Kael delved deeper into the city's mysteries. He discovered hidden passages, enchanted artifacts, and the remnants of an ancient civilization that had vanished centuries ago. Along the way, he encountered allies and enemies alike, each with their own reasons for seeking the Demon's Heart.

One evening, as the city's ruins were bathed in the soft glow of the moon, Kael met a young woman named Lila. Her eyes held a spark of mischief, and her smile was as captivating as the night itself.

"Lila," Elara called out, "what brings you here?"

Lila stepped forward, her expression serious. "I have been searching for the Demon's Heart as well. But I am not alone in this quest. There are others who seek the same goal, and they are not as trustworthy as they appear."

Kael's heart raced. "You mean the group that followed me?"

Lila nodded. "Yes, they are loyal to a man named Varis. A man who seeks the Demon's Heart for his own dark purposes."

Kael's mind raced. Varis had been his mentor, a man he had always trusted. But the more he learned, the more he realized that Varis's true intentions were shrouded in mystery.

As the days passed, Kael and Lila became inseparable. They shared their dreams, their fears, and their hopes. But as their bond grew stronger, so did the tensions between them. Kael could not shake the feeling that he was being manipulated, that he was not in control of his own destiny.

One fateful night, Kael and Lila found themselves face-to-face with Varis and his followers. The air was thick with tension as Kael confronted the man he had once called his mentor.

"Varis, what is your true purpose?" Kael demanded.

Varis's eyes glinted with malice. "To become the greatest mage in history, Kael. To wield the power of the Demon's Heart and reshape the world in my image."

Kael's world shattered. He had been betrayed by the one person he had trusted most. In that moment, he realized that his quest was not just about destroying the Demon's Heart, but about uncovering the truth behind Varis's true intentions.

The battle that followed was fierce and unforgiving. Kael and Lila fought valiantly, their magic swirling around them like a storm. But it was Lila who made the ultimate sacrifice, using her own life force to bind the Demon's Heart, preventing it from unleashing its fury upon the world.

As Kael held Lila in his arms, he realized that the true power of the Demon's Heart was not its destructive potential, but the love and sacrifice it inspired. With a heavy heart, he buried Lila beneath the ruins of Eldoria, vowing to honor her memory by ensuring that the world would never again be threatened by the Demon's Heart.

In the end, Kael returned to the ancient tome, his quest completed. The Demon's Heart lay shattered, its power forever vanquished. But as he closed the book, he knew that the true legacy of Eldoria would be the love and sacrifice of its people, and the courage of a young mage who had faced his greatest challenge and emerged victorious.

And so, the ancient city of Eldoria lay in peace, its secrets still untold, its legacy preserved in the hearts of those who had fought to protect it.
